The first audiobook in the beloved New York Times best-selling series - now with a new foreword by New York Times best-selling author Rebecca Serle

Jessica Darling is devastated when her best friend moves away from Pineville, New Jersey. With Hope gone, Jessica has no one she can really talk to. She doesn’t relate to the boy-and-shopping-obsessed girls at school, or her dad’s obsession with track meets, and her mom is too busy planning big sister Bethany’s lavish wedding. Jessica is lost more than ever, and her nonexistent love life is only making things worse.

Fresh, funny, and utterly compelling, audiences fell in love with Jessica Darling’s poignant, hilarious voice and have stayed with her through her ups and downs (and her mixed-up feelings about her first love, Marcus Flutie). A modern classic, listeners will be excited to return to Pineville, New Jersey, and Jessica Darling’s world with Sloppy Firsts. Now with a foreword from New York Times best-selling author Rebecca Serle and a new author's note from Megan McCafferty!

I read all five books growing up and was excited when I saw the audio book! The story is just great. Jessica Darling is a funny, sarcastic and smart teenager, who takes us on her journey through her freshman year of high school. In the form of diary entries, she gives us a subjective look at the everyday problems of adolescents. Megan McCafferty perfectly succeeds in portraying the convoluted, mostly dramatized, and delightfully honest experiences of an adolescent girl. I loved the books as a teenager and can still enjoy reading them as an adult. The book made me laugh, think and cry. Only the production of the audiobook could be improved. Although the narrator puts a lot of effort into giving her voice variation, she sometimes sounds a bit monotonous. It could also have been worked with different voices/narrators for the different charakters. Nevertheless, the audio book is a pleasure and a clear listening recommendation!
